ATLHawks3 Posted June 27, 2013 Report Share Posted June 27, 2013 And with the 31st pick in 2013 Hawksquawk Dynasty Draft, The Atlanta Attack select............ DAVID LEE David Lee arguably made a case for himself as the best PF/C in the league last season, Averaging 18.5 ppg 11.2 rpg and 3.6 apg. He does everything you love about a player, he can score, rebound, and most importantly pass, as he was 3rd among qualifying PF's in assists. David Lee is looking to have another good season and hopefully get himself in the All-Star game. 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

Premium Member Diesel Posted June 27, 2013 Premium Member Report Share Posted June 27, 2013 With the next pick in the draft, The Atlanta GanstaSlappas Selects: Nikola Vucevic For us, Vucevic represents a double double every night. Down the stretch of last season, he was showing that he had started to get better as a scorer. 7'0, 240 averaged 13 ppg and 12 rpg on last season. We expect that his inside play will be a target for Curry and with Curry killing zones, Vucevic will go one on one with a lot of defenders. 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
